“One second 01” features photographs which had a public response and were displayed at my private exhibition held at Shibuya from September 28 to October 4 in 2008. A strong recommendation from my fans who bought original prints and the support by creators who agreed on the idea made this book possible. My plan is to create the continuing publication of 02, 03 and so on of the book with the same style, and it will be treated as the LCatalogue Raisonné of the Second Era of Yukinori Tokoro.

Out of about 200 pro photographers, my work has been elected to be used as a main photograph.


At the fair, about 10 rare limited editions of “One second” books will be sold. Total of only 20 of the limited editions will be published in the world. The name「PARADOX-TIME-」.This book which contains original prints is designed to be kept in an air-sealed (almost evacuated) box so that the quality of prints will be last for a long time. The box is made of the highest quality of acryl and it is breathtakingly beautiful.
Some of the book will be owned by French National Library, Fondation Henri Cartier-Bresson, MOMA and other art museums. It will be available at Tokyo Photo 2009 as well.

范围涉及世界各城市的1秒钟摄影

主体大致上可分成两大类:

一类是以和平为主题的对广岛等有好城市群的摄影。

另外一类是一直以来让我牵肠挂肚的3座都市。

巴黎是一座我一直憧憬30多年的城市。由于过于憧憬,当我28年前去达巴黎时反而决定不拍。

其后先后去过巴黎6次,但每次都没有拍。后来我觉得可拍照的时间没剩多少,决定尝试一秒钟拍摄并解除了不拍照的禁忌。

100年以来,巴黎始终是一座世界各地的摄影作家拍照过的城市,如果没有自己独特而明确的思路,作品将会被其他数量庞大的巴黎摄影作品埋没掉。

纽约也是一座我一直憧憬的城市。

巴黎是一座欧洲最有代表性的城市,而纽约是一座北美最有代表性的城市。

以前我去过3次美国,纽约去过2次,还处于摸索阶段,觉得时间流节奏与东京差不多,因此,拍照起来觉得比较得心应手。

在亚洲,我觉得最具代表性的城市就是上海。

亚洲和西方风格的历史建筑物混在一起,让人无法抗拒怀旧情怀,无法抗拒拍照冲动。发展速度迅猛,具有旺盛的活力。走在街上,让人觉得像是在涉谷街道上走路,走起路来感觉轻松,拍起照来得心应手。

之所以我有这种感觉,也许因为我是东亚人的缘故吧,还有,街道的变化速度好像比涉谷快一些。

然而,我对上海的拍照还处于起步阶段,我要尽量抽出时间来多拍这座城市。

尽管我要拍照的城市很多。但要对这3座城市拍出好作品,恐怕我的剩余时间还不一定够用。
